I have recently (last week) increased my calorie goal to a healthier level of TDEE-20%. Today was my weekly weigh-in day & I showed a loss of 3.7lbs. Obviously this is far more than the .9ish pounds than I am "supposed" to lose on average. However, looking at my 3-month weight trend this is right in line w/ my weight loss so far.
Should I assume last week's weigh in was a bit inflated & this is fine because it is "on trend" for my body, or do I need to reevaluate my TDEE?

I'd wait a couple more weeks at least before changing anything. Especially if you just increased your calorie intake a week ago.0
